are port jackson's poisonous ?

Posted: Wed Aug 02, 2017 5:26 pm
by Toady king
hi all
mate caught a port Jackson when we were fishing for gummy shark. don't worry he went back in the drink safe and sound. but I was curious about them and after a bit of reading I've seen that a lot of websites say it's spikes are 'rumoured to be poisonous'. does anyone know if they 100% are? be nice to know if I get spiked I should seek medical help or not.

Re: are port jackson's poisonous ?

Posted: Wed Aug 02, 2017 7:13 pm
by 4liters
those spines are pretty blunt so you'd be doing well to get cut by one. As far as sharks go they don't tend to go nuts the way gummies do, they're more like swell sharks in that regard.

Never eaten one, probably never will. I just give them a pat on the head and let them go

Re: are port jackson's poisonous ?

Posted: Wed Aug 02, 2017 7:15 pm
by cobby
No more poisonous than most other fish spikes. Possible localised swelling and infection from bacteria, minor bleeding, bucket load of pain. Main problem comes from your body not being able to localise the infection and it spreads.
